    Set of Six 1995 NSX Coilpacks

    SOLD Have 6 coils from a 1995 NSX which had less than 30,000 miles when removed. Had a very light misfire issue after car warmed up....sometimes apparent and sometimes not. After various other parts replaced without success, replaced all six coilpacks and problem solved. Found resistance of...
